body { font-family: "Myriad Pro",Helvetica,sans-serif; color:#5d5d5d; margin:0; padding:0; }
a { color:#5d5d5d;text-decoration:none; } a img { border:0; } a:hover { color: #8bbcd1; } 
p { text-align:left; }
.centered { width:100%; text-align:center; margin:0 auto; }
.copyright { font:italic 12px "Myriad Pro",Helvetica,sans-serif; }
.clear { clear:both; }
#MainTitle {
	font-weight:normal;
	font-size: 40px;
	letter-spacing:35px;
	padding-left:35px; /*offsets letter spacing on last letter*/
	text-transform:uppercase;
	margin:100px 0 20px;
}
#MainTitle.longTitle{ letter-spacing:20px !important; }

#content { height:400px; width: 1100px; margin:0 auto;}

ul.NavMenu { clear:both; padding:0; font-size: 18px; list-style-type:none; text-transform:uppercase; width:800px; margin:18px auto; }
ul.NavMenu li { display:inline; padding: 0 50px; }

#GalleryMenu { text-transform:uppercase; font-size:20px; }
#GalleryMenu img { vertical-align:middle; margin:40px; }
#GalleryMenu img:hover { border:4px solid #8bbcd1; margin:36px;}

.column { float:left; margin-right:15px; }
.column p:first-child { margin-top:0; }

#contactInfo { margin:0 auto; width:300px }
td { text-align:left; padding: 5px;}
td.right { text-align: right; }

.imgthumb { width: 804px; padding:0; margin:0 auto; }
.imgthumb li { float:left;text-align:center; font-size:12px; margin:0 17px; width:100px; height:130px; list-style-type:none; }
.imgthumb img { display:block;  width:100px; height:100px; margin-bottom:5px;}
.imgthumb a:hover img { position:relative; top:-3px; left:-3px; border:3px solid #8bbcd1; margin-bottom:-1px; }


/* Homepage overlays */
#imglinkoverlay { position:relative; background: url(../images/home.jpg) center no-repeat; width:1019px;height:363px; margin:0 auto}
#imglinkoverlay  > div:hover {  }

#aboutwrap { position:relative; left:706px; width:120px;  }
#abouttile { width:120px; height:120px; }
#abouttile:hover { background: url(../images/abouthover.jpg) no-repeat; box-shadow:0px 0px 15px 4px #b3c89f; }

#artwrap { position:relative; left:94px; top:1px; width:161px; }
#arttile { width:161px; height:121px; }
#arttile:hover { background: url(../images/arthover.jpg) no-repeat; box-shadow:0px 0px 15px 4px #e7af7f; }

#architectwrap { position:relative; left:667px; top:1px; width:185px; }
#arctile { width:185px; height:121px;}
#arctile:hover { background: url(../images/architecthover.jpg) no-repeat; box-shadow:0px 0px 15px 4px #5d5d5d; }